The evolving landscape of software patents

by papertrailnews.com

The landscape of software patents is constantly evolving, with changes in technology and legal precedents shaping the way companies protect their innovations. Software patents have always been controversial, with some arguing that they stifle innovation and limit competition, while others see them as essential tools for protecting intellectual property and incentivizing investment in new technologies.

One of the key challenges in the world of software patents is the rapid pace of technological advancement. As new technologies emerge and software applications become more complex, the criteria for what is considered patentable subject matter is constantly shifting. This presents a challenge for both patent applicants and patent examiners, who must navigate a constantly changing landscape of legal standards and technological developments.

Another factor influencing the landscape of software patents is the increasing globalization of the technology industry. As companies operate across borders and seek patent protection in multiple jurisdictions, the need for harmonization of patent laws and standards becomes more pressing. This has led to efforts to streamline the patent application process and create more consistency in how software patents are examined and enforced around the world.
